Transaction b84520b286684e122fc6e4f359ccbc288987eb52c8da1498be7602eca8669a15
1 Input
1 Output
-
b84520b286684e122fc6e4f359ccbc288987eb52c8da1498be7602eca8669a15:0
- value
- 3759
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 93922dad9f56696dff4abe051a4f14c24f864a46 OP_EQUAL
- address
- 3F9JNQ3vHCX3DnLdkFWqjbmBEfvJ7hPcxT